Whistled by his own supporters this weekend, Tanguy Ndombele is heading for a departure from Tottenham. The management of Spurs did not appreciate his attitude and wants to part with it this winter.

Ndombele and Tottenham, is it over soon?

Nothing goes for Tanguy Ndombele Tottenham. Disappointing since his arrival in England in 2019, the 25-year-old midfielder has failed to win at Spurs, where Antonio Conte does not trust him more than his predecessors on the bench. And the supporters of the London club have lost patience.

Ndombele taken in flu by his supporters

On Sunday, the Frenchman was whistled by his own fans during the FA Cup match against Morecambe (3-1). The reason ? The former Lyonnais drew the wrath of the public for his nonchalance when leaving the field after the hour mark, while his team was led 0-1, before taking the direction of the locker room.

After the meeting, Conte returned to these whistles, without really taking the defense of his player. I was a player and it happened to me that someone was unhappy with my performance. It’s our life, responded the Spurs manager at a press conference. I repeat it, it’s normal. We have to keep working and trying to be better next time. If you are not good, the fans are not happy. It’s football.

Tottenham know they are saving

This does not prevent the attitude of the Habs did not please the management, which is now open for departure this winter. According to information from Italian journalist Fabrizio Romano, confirmed by The Athletic and the Daily Mail, Tottenham is trying to find a way out for him during this winter transfer window. A start would also be welcomed by the player, who wants to find playing time and a smile elsewhere.

Problem, the London formation is well aware that it will be difficult to recover the 60 million euros invested to snatch the native of Longjumeau Lyon in 2019. The priority would be to find a club interested in a loan with the support of his salary, or at least part of it, counting on a good second part of the Habs season to attract contenders next summer.
